Exclude zone from home/away status
HI, It would be nice if it were possible to exclude certain areas from the home or away status. For example if I am in the garage I want to be detected in the garage but not at home because they are 2 separate areas. Thanks
Howdy! Interesting use-case, I think most folk consider the whole property to be "home" but it certainly makes sense to have areas that you wouldn't want treated that way.
Ideally, I'd suggest creating a template sensor to handle this, but I see there have long been requests in HA to be able to create a device_tracker entity using a template, but so far nothing has come of it - so if you want to be able to apply it to a "person" directly it will have to be inside an integration for now.
Hmm... actually, you could take a look at the "magic areas" custom integration, it's possible that it can do it - I haven't used it yet, but it's whole thing is about being able to mix and change areas and stuff, so it's possible it might be able to do it already or be modified to suit.
Failing that though, I am willing to see how this can be integrated into Bermuda, I'll just need to have a think about how best to implement it, and then, of course - come up with the time to get it done!
I looked into how Magic Area works, and I don’t think it’s suitable for my needs. It would be more useful to have it directly in Bermuda. Otherwise, I’d have to abandon the concept of home/not home in automations and create sensors like "Home Presence" with all the home areas and "Garage Presence" with the garage area.
